Free Technique Classes
Is there something specific that you would like to learn? Maybe you want to learn about the many uses for your new Vitamix or ways to cook eggs. Their culinary specialists will show you some of their favorite tips and techniques as they prepare and sample great recipes. The free technique classes that are usually held on Sundays last for an hour. Participants can enjoy 10% savings on select same-day purchases. The next class will be held on March 30 and will focus on how to transform a basic egg into frittatas, eggs Benedict and other delicious dishes. Cooking Classes
If you’re looking for something a little more hands on, then the cooking class may interest you. Each 1½- to 2-hour class includes a cooking demonstration, generous samples of featured dishes and printed recipes to take home. You also receive 10% off store purchases that day. Cookbook Club
I love collecting cookbooks and trying new recipes. The monthly Cookbook Club at Williams-Sonoma is the perfect opportunity to explore new books. Their talented culinary experts lead these classes and they showcase a different cookbook each month. Each 1½- to 2-hour includes a three-course tasting menu from the book's best recipes. The class fee of $75 includes the cookbook with signed bookplate. On April 9, the class will feature Jamie Oliver’s Food Escapes cookbook. On the menu will be a market salad with walnuts and rustic goat cheese, patatas bravas, Venetian-style steak and the best tiramisu.
